Peanut Noodles

This Noodles and Company Indonesian Peanut Noodles copycat recipe features chicken, noodles, lots of veggies, and peanuts sautéed in a creamy peanut sauce.

Instructions

  • In a large skillet, add oil and sauté chicken. Sriracha, lime juice, garlic, ginger, soy sauce, salt and pepper.
    Skillet with cooked chicken for Peanut Noodles.
  • While the chicken is cooking, prepare the linguine (to al dente) and make the peanut sauce. After the chicken is cooked, remove from the skillet and wrap in foil to keep warm.
    Bowl of cooked linguine noodles.
  • Re-oil the skillet, add all vegetables except bean sprouts, and saute.
    Skillet with cooked broccoli, carrots and green onion.
  • Add the chicken and bean sprouts to the skillet, cover, reduce heat and simmer for 2-3 minutes.
    Skillet of cooked chicken and vegetables for Peanut Noodles.
  • Drain the noodles and combine with the peanut sauce.
    Tongs mixing Peanut sauce with linguine noodles.
  • Top with veggies and chicken. Garnish with peanuts and limes.
    Bowl of Peanut Noodles with sliced limes.

Peanut Sauce

  • Combine chicken broth, peanut butter, chili sauce, honey, soy sauce, ginger, and garlic in a small saucepan over medium-low heat until sauce becomes smooth and well blended.
    Pan of Peanut sauce for noodles.
